Plymouth Auction Rooms
Plymouth Auction Rooms are a family-run firm in the West Country holding regular sales of pictures, antiques, jewellery, watches, silver and other collectables.
Founded in 1992, they are run by auctioneer and valuer Paul Keen.

A Northern School collection in Plymouth
23 September 2019Inspired by LS Lowry, the self-taught Mancunian artist Fred Yates (1922-2008) set out to paint pictures about the lives of ordinary people. These canvases – ranging from the industrial architecture and street life of Manchester to the sunnier scenes he painted after his move to Cornwall in 1969 – attract a loyal following on the secondary market.
